How they compare

Mongolia currently reports 17.26 million kg against 187,871 kg in Europe, a difference of 17.08 million kg.

That makes Mongolia's figure about 91.9 times Europe's.

Across all 63 years both countries report, Mongolia has been ahead every year.

Europe ranks 19th and Mongolia ranks 16th of 21 groups.

Mongolia has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Europe Mongolia Difference Ahead
1960s 8.07 million kg 25.65 million kg 17.58 million kg Mongolia
1970s 7.28 million kg 22.51 million kg 15.23 million kg Mongolia
1980s 7.69 million kg 20.83 million kg 13.14 million kg Mongolia
1990s 1.84 million kg 15.15 million kg 13.31 million kg Mongolia
2000s 217,337 kg 10.15 million kg 9.93 million kg Mongolia
2010s 217,289 kg 13.34 million kg 13.12 million kg Mongolia
2020s 193,545 kg 17.04 million kg 16.85 million kg Mongolia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
